Overview

Angelo Bruno was a Mafia don in Philadelphia and southern New Jersey until he was shot dead as he arrived home one evening from an Italian restaurant. It was when competitors encroached on Angelo's dominance in the more lucrative Atlantic City rackets that he found trouble. Also Bruno had divulged information about the syndicate to one of many government committees who investigated organized crime. Whatever the motive Angelo's death was sudden and extremely violent. A hitman approached him just as he got home and shot him in the back of the head with buckshot.
